Sustainable Funding for Social Supermarkets

Social supermarkets are social enterprises serving socially endangered citizens. As such, they encounter difficulties with finding adequate funding in timely and sustainable manner. Conventional investors usually remain uninterested in financing this purpose, what directs social supermarkets towards the social investment market. We investigate several selected financial models supporting positive economic, social and environmental impact as a potential funding solution for the specific purpose of social supermarkets. Our theoretical research provides and academic basis for understanding of the concept of social supermarkets and their specific financing needs. By recognizing enablers and hinders of funding of social supermarkets and by analysing selected financial models we provide a framework for a systematic approach to future research and discussion about this issue.
